This recipe was extracted from Kirmess cook book (1907), page 205. The excerpt below is the record exactly as published.

CHICKEN WITH MUSHBOOHS. Melt one-fourth a cup of butter in the blazer; add six mushroom caps, peeled and sliced, and cook slowly. CHAFING DISH DAINTIES. 481 with a teaspoonful of grated onion, about six minutes; add two tablespoonfuls of flour, stir until smooth, then add one cup of cream, stock or milk, pepper and salt, and a few grains of mace. When the sauce boils, stir in one pint of chicken, finely chopped
